We study a parabolic equation with the data and the coefficient of zero order term only summable functions. Despite all this lack of regularity we prove that there exists a solution which becomes immediately bounded. Moreover, we study the asymptotic behavior of this solution in the autonomous case showing that the constructed solution tends to the associate stationary solution.
